Aachen - Cathedral Treasury

Aachen - Cathedral Treasury
The Aachen Cathedral Treasury ("Aachener Domschatz") is one of the largest and most important treasuries of medieval Christian artworks in Europe. The treasury has over a hundred works that are exhibited in a museum adjacent to the Aachen Cathedral – the monumental church of Charlemagne, which together with the treasury was added to the first UNESCO World Cultural Heritage list in 1978.


Winged altar
with the Mass of Gregory in the center
flanked by the Virgin with child, Anna Selbdritt, Cosmas and Damian and the twelve apostles.

Hildesheim, ca 1525
